PAYLOAD METER
The Payload Meter (15, Figure 5-2) and Download
Connector (14) is used to provide management with
operational data such as tonnage hauled and cycle
times. Refer to Section M, Optional Equipment, for a
more complete description of the payload meter and
its functions.
AIR CLEANER VACUUM GAUGES
The air cleaner vacuum gauges
(16, Figure 5-2) provide a continu-
ous reading of maximum air
cleaner restriction reached during
operation. The air cleaner(s)
should be serviced when the
gauge(s) shows the following
maximum recommended restric-
tion:
Cummins QSK60 Engine: 25 inches of H
2
O vacuum.
NOTE: After service, push the reset button on face of
gauge to allow the gauge to return to zero.
